Bond requirements changing for ISF

22 06 2011

Starting June 25, ISFs will be rejected if a continuous bond or ISF bond is not in file with Customs. Previously, ISFs would be Accepted with Warnings if the importer did not have a bond in place. If you currently do not have a continuous bond, TRG highly recommends purchasing one since this covers both ISF and entry. If an importer does not have a continuous bond,  they would need to purchase two bonds every time they import via ocean.
